What is application security and how does it work?

Application security, sometimes shortened to AppSec, refers to the security measures used to protect software from unauthorized access, use, disclosure, disruption, modification, or destruction. The practice of AppSec implements safeguards and controls to protect software from cyberthreats, and to ensure the confidentiality, integrity, and availability of the application and its data.

Application security testing

Application security testing (AST) is the process of making applications more resilient to security threats by evaluating the application to identify potential vulnerabilities that can be exploited. Although organizations have invested billions of dollars into application security, web applications are still vulnerable to a range of cyberattacks. To keep software safe, it’s important to use application security testing tools.
